Landscape pet waste bins are essential for maintaining clean and hygienic outdoor spaces, especially in parks, trails, and residential areas. However, like any outdoor fixture, they can become damaged over time due to weather conditions, wear and tear, or accidental impacts. The good news is that many landscape pet waste bins can be repaired if damaged, depending on the extent of the issue and the materials used.
For minor damages such as cracks or small holes, epoxy or strong adhesive can often be used to seal the affected areas. If the bin is made of plastic, patching kits designed for outdoor use can provide a durable fix. Metal bins with rust or dents may require sanding, repainting, or welding to restore their functionality. In cases where the damage is severe, such as a broken lid or structural compromise, replacing specific parts might be more cost-effective than repairing the entire bin.
Regular maintenance, such as cleaning and inspecting the bins, can help prevent damage and extend their lifespan. If you're unsure about how to repair a damaged pet waste bin, consulting a professional or contacting the manufacturer for guidance is recommended. By addressing damage promptly, you can ensure that your landscape pet waste bins remain functional and effective in managing pet waste.
